Nobuo Nakamura 1924-2014: A fashion designer of the late Showa and Heisei periods. Born July 28, 1924. In 1960, he held a show in Paris, the first by a Japanese designer. In 1964, he formed the Tokyo Collection Group with Hanae Mori and others to compete with Paris. From the same year, he also served as a designer for Princess Michiko (now Empress). *With signature. *Pearl Tone treated.
